在SQL中,IF语句通常用于控制流程,根据条件执行不同的操作。在事务处理中,IF语句可以帮助确定在执行事务时是否满足特定条件,从而决定是否继续执行事务或者回滚事务。
例如,如果在事务中需要对某些数据进行更新操作,但需要先检查是否满足某些条件,可以使用IF语句来进行判断。如果条件满足,则继续执行更新操作;如果条件不满足,则回滚事务,确保数据的完整性和一致性。
总之,IF语句在事务处理中的角色是帮助控制事务执行的流程,根据条件判断是否执行特定操作,从而确保数据操作的准确性和安全性。
在SQL中,IF语句通常用于控制流程,根据条件执行不同的操作。在事务处理中,IF语句可以帮助确定在执行事务时是否满足特定条件,从而决定是否继续执行事务或者回滚事务。
例如,如果在事务中需要对某些数据进行更新操作,但需要先检查是否满足某些条件,可以使用IF语句来进行判断。如果条件满足,则继续执行更新操作;如果条件不满足,则回滚事务,确保数据的完整性和一致性。
总之,IF语句在事务处理中的角色是帮助控制事务执行的流程,根据条件判断是否执行特定操作,从而确保数据操作的准确性和安全性。
在SQL中,DISTINCT关键字用于从查询结果中去除重复的行。它的功能和用途如下: 去除重复的行:DISTINCT可以用于去除查询结果中重复的行,只返回唯一的行。 用于统...
在SQL中,LIKE操作符用于在WHERE子句中比较一个列与一个模式,通常用于模糊搜索数据。
LIKE操作符可以与通配符配合使用,常用的通配符有: % 表示零个或多个...
要给某一列赋值,可以使用UPDATE语句。
语法如下:
UPDATE 表名 SET 列名 = 值 WHERE 条件; 其中,表名是要更新数据的表的名称,列名是要更新的列的名...
在SQL中,可以使用以下几种方法将查询到的数据赋值给变量: 使用SELECT INTO语句: SELECT column_name INTO @variable_name
FROM table_name
WHERE c...
在SQL查询中,可以使用CASE语句来实现类似IF语句的功能。以下是一个简单的示例:
SELECT id, name, CASE WHEN age < 18 THEN '未成年' ELSE '成年' END AS ...
IF语句在SQL中的性能影响取决于具体情况。在某些情况下,使用IF语句可能会降低查询性能,因为数据库引擎需要额外的逻辑来执行条件判断。此外,如果IF语句中包含复...
IF语句在数据分析中通常用于根据特定条件进行数据筛选、计算或转换。以下是一些IF语句在数据分析中的常见应用: 数据筛选:可以使用IF语句来筛选出符合特定条件的...
使用CASE语句替换多个IF语句:将多个IF语句替换为CASE语句可以使查询更加简洁和易于阅读。 使用INNER JOIN或LEFT JOIN替代多个IF语句:有时候可以通过JOIN操作来...